Product Overview

The Cook Medical Micropuncture Introducer Access Set (G47947) is designed for precise vascular access during minimally invasive procedures. This set includes a 4 Fr. x 10 cm outer catheter paired with a 21-gauge x 4 cm needle, optimized for use with a 0.18-inch diameter wire guide. The micropuncture technology reduces trauma during initial vessel entry, making it ideal for delicate vascular access.

Suggested Use:
This set is recommended for initial vascular access in interventional radiology, cardiology, or vascular surgery. The micropuncture technique minimizes complications, making it suitable for patients with fragile or small vessels. After needle placement, the included catheter facilitates smooth guidewire advancement for subsequent procedural steps.
